Author: Therese Anne Fowler
A novel of a family as they rule Gilded-Age New York... In 1883, the New York Times prints a lengthy rave of Alva Vanderbilt's Fifth Ave. costume ball -- a coup for the former Alva Smith, who not long before was destitute, her family's good name useless on its own.
